if you can get into user you can always make a new local user and make it admin -

and give it access to all the other users files
when on broken user
go to c:/Users/olduserfolder
copy contents onto C:/Users/Newuser folder
names of folders change based on what yours are
this gives it access to the old users files and might save a clean install. I did it myself a few years ago.
you don't need to reinstall anything.
might need to set up browsers. And desktop.
